'India has nothing to apologise for': Tharoor hits back at Lutnick; flags EU money in Russia kitty

Congress MP Shashi Tharoor defended India's mature approach amid US criticism over Russian oil imports, highlighting that other nations, including those in Europe and China, have larger economic ties with Russia. He cautioned against overlooking Trump's tariff threats and insults despite softened rhetoric, emphasising the real consequences faced by Indians.
